Amersham is a highly regarded Chiltern town, combining the convenience of Amersham on the Hill with the character and period appeal of the historic Old Town. Amersham on the Hill provides an excellent range of high street shops, cafés, restaurants and day-to-day amenities, together with Amersham Station, offering both Metropolitan Line and Chiltern Railways services to London Baker Street and Marylebone.

The Old Town adds a further dimension to the area, with its selection of restaurants, gastro pubs, independent boutiques, period buildings and an Aldi. Amersham is particularly well regarded for its excellent schooling in both the state and independent sectors, notably including Dr Challoner’s Grammar School for Boys and Dr Challoner’s High School for Girls in nearby Little Chalfont, which remain a significant draw for many buyers moving to the area.

There is also a broad range of community and leisure amenities, including a library, doctors’ surgeries, dentists and the Chiltern Lifestyle Centre, with gym and swimming pool facilities. The area is also well connected by road, with the M25 and M40 both within easy reach.
